Bus Travel: The Budget-Friendly Option
Alright, let's talk buses, the go-to choice for budget-conscious travelers. The bus is not only cost-effective but also provides a true taste of local life. From Oaxaca City, head over to the Central de Abastos, the bustling market and transportation hub. Here, you'll find several bus lines heading to Ocotlán. The buses are usually frequent, so you won't be twiddling your thumbs for long. The ride typically takes around an hour, giving you ample time to soak in the scenery and observe the everyday happenings of the Oaxacan landscape. What I love about bus travel is that it throws you right into the thick of things. You'll be sharing the ride with locals, and it's a golden opportunity to hear snippets of conversations and maybe even strike up a chat with a friendly Oaxacan. Plus, it's incredibly affordable, leaving you with more pesos to spend on delicious food and souvenirs! So, if you're looking for an authentic and economical way to get to Ocotlán, the bus is your best bet.

The Art of Rodolfo Morales: Artistic Expressions
Ocotlán is also the birthplace of renowned artist Rodolfo Morales. The town is dotted with murals and art installations that reflect Morales's distinctive style and celebrate the beauty of Oaxacan culture. Take a walk around town to discover these artistic expressions, and you'll find that art is an integral part of the town's identity. This adds to the town's charm. In addition to his art, Morales was a passionate advocate for preserving the town's cultural heritage. His art is a celebration of the unique cultural and historical richness of Ocotlán. This artistic legacy adds a touch of enchantment to the town. Discovering his artwork around Ocotlán is a treat for the eyes and a testament to the town's vibrant artistic spirit.

Traditional Restaurants and Street Food: A Gastronomic Adventure
Ocotlán has many traditional restaurants. Here, you can find authentic Oaxacan cuisine. Look for local fondas (small, family-run restaurants) to experience the real flavors of the region. Be sure to try the tlayudas (large, crispy tortillas topped with beans, meat, cheese, and salsa), mole (a complex, flavorful sauce), and other regional specialties. Ocotlán is a haven for street food lovers. Explore the market and streets to find amazing food stands selling tacos, quesadillas, and other tasty treats. Sampling street food is a fantastic way to experience the local flavors and culture. Don't be afraid to try new things and ask for recommendations from the locals. Eating at traditional restaurants and street food stands is an affordable way to taste the flavors of Ocotlán. It's a gastronomic adventure that will leave you wanting more.
